Online Utility Bill Payments & Phone Payments
The Utility Services Department is pleased to offer our customers the option to pay online or by phone. You may make your payment anytime, any day, 24/7.
myOliveBranch is an official app of the City of Olive Branch. The service is powered by PayIt, a third-party payment service, working to improve the citizen experience with local government. They collect a $1 convenience fee and charge a processing fee of $1.25 for ACH or 2.5% for credit card transactions. The City of Olive Branch does not receive any portion of these fees.
To pay your utility bill online or by phone you will need:
- Your account number and customer number are located on your billing statement.
- The balance owed on your bill.
- Your credit card number, expiration date, and security code number are on the back of the card.

Billing
The City bills customers monthly based on the monthly gas and water meter reading. The City has four billing cycles with bills being mailed on the 1st, 5th, 15th, and 19th of the month depending on where you live. You are allowed 15 days from the billing date to pay your bill. On the 16th day, a 10% late charge will be added. You then have ten days to pay your bill before service will be disconnected.
Reconnection Fee
To have services reconnected you must pay the past-due utility bill, including the late charge plus a $40 reconnect fee. The reconnect fee must be paid at the Utility Department in City Hall. Every effort will be made to have utilities reconnected on the next business day following payment.
Returned Checks / Draft Fee
There will be a $30 fee charged for all returned checks or drafts.
Pilot Lighting
The City will light the fireplace and furnace pilot lights for a fee of $10 per unit. This service is provided free to Senior Citizens 62 years of age and older or handicapped customers.
Utility Rates
Utility Rates charged by the City of Olive Branch are reflective of the cost of maintaining the utility department and the cost the City pays for the various utilities involved. Charges for your natural gas consumption will fluctuate each month, according to the amount the City pays for its natural gas. If the rate is lower, your rate will be lower, but if the rate increases, then yours will increase also.
Natural Gas
Rates are determined by a minimum monthly charge plus usage volume.
Water
Rates are determined by a minimum monthly charge plus usage volume.
Sewer
Rates are determined by a minimum monthly charge plus usage volume based upon your water consumption. A flat monthly rate is charged to customers that do not have City water.

Seasonal Sewer Adjustments
Each month April through October sewer customers with water usage not requiring sewer treatment may notify the Utility Department of such usage. This notification will allow the customer's sewer bill for the month of said usage to be adjusted to the average winter consumption. Winter consumption will be considered the average consumption for the months of November through March. Contact 892-9311 for adjustments.
